

BA Business Management with Marketing
About this course
Business management with marketing is a degree that combines the breadth of a general business education with a marketing specialism that goes to the heart of how organisations connect with customers, design their offerings, and compete in their markets. Marketing is not merely a communications function: it encompasses consumer behaviour, brand strategy, product development, pricing, channel management, and the data analytics that increasingly drive commercial decisions. Combined with management principles covering strategy, leadership, operations, and finance, it develops a graduate who can think across the whole commercial picture. At Leeds Beckett University, this part-time BA equips you with the skills to design impactful campaigns, understand consumer behaviour, and tackle real industry challenges. You will engage with ethical and sustainable marketing alongside digital innovation and global business issues, preparing you to operate in fast-moving and competitive environments. The programme includes a sandwich year placement, a year abroad, and integrated work placement opportunities, giving you an unusually rich set of practical and international experiences across its duration. Part-time delivery makes the programme accessible to those who are managing other commitments alongside their studies. No fixed typical tariff or duration is listed. You will develop skills in marketing strategy, consumer psychology, digital marketing, data analysis, market research, campaign planning, and the business fundamentals that give marketing its commercial context. The work placement elements ensure you develop professional experience alongside academic knowledge. Graduates from business management with marketing programmes move into marketing roles in agencies and in-house teams, product and brand management, digital and social marketing, retail management, business development, and general management. The management grounding also opens doors in consultancy, sales strategy, and international business. Further professional qualifications or postgraduate study are natural routes for those seeking specialist or senior positions.
